Title
A resolution approving and authorizing St. Charles Parish to submit a FY27 congressionally directed funding request for the Des Allemands Bulkhead Project, for inclusion in the FY27 Homeland Security Appropriations Bill, specifically the FEMA Pre-Disaster Mitigation Account.
Body
WHEREAS, the Des Allemands Bulkhead project addresses a critical need for improved flood protection infrastructure in a vulnerable, low-lying area that has faced repeated flood threats due to storm surge and rising water levels; and,
WHEREAS, the project is consistent with the State of Louisiana’s hazard mitigation priorities and is eligible under the Federal Emergency Management Agency’s Pre-Disaster Mitigation program by aiming to reduce overall risk to people and property before disasters occur, enhancing long-term community resilience and supporting cost-effective investment in mitigation infrastructure; and,
WHEREAS, the Governor’s Office of Homeland Security and Emergency Preparedness recognizes this project as a vital component of St. Charles Parish’s comprehensive flood mitigation strategy that is aligned with state and federal goals to reduce disaster recovery costs, protect lives, and safeguard critical infrastructure; and,
WHEREAS, the committee on appropriations requires support from the local governing body to secure approval and authorization for the appropriation request for grant funding.
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ED, THAT THE MEMBERS OF THE ST. CHARLES PARISH COUNCIL, do hereby approve and authorize St. Charles Parish to submit a FY27 congressionally directed funding request, for inclusion in the FY27 Homeland Security Appropriations Bill.
B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ED That the Parish President is hereby authorized to execute said request and to act on behalf of St. Charles Parish in all matters pertaining to this project and subsequent grant award.
